Critical Issues in Early Literacy: Research and Pedagogy
Book Description
This volume adds in important ways to understanding the power and complexity of the forces in the lives of children that impact their literacy learning. The critical issues presented emerge from interpretivist research and thinking practices that are constructivist in nature.
